Understanding Ethylene Oxide

Ethylene oxide is a colorless, flammable gas with a sweet odor. It is produced by the catalytic oxidation of ethylene, a process that involves reacting ethylene with oxygen in the presence of a silver catalyst. Ethylene oxide is a highly reactive compound, which makes it useful in a variety of chemical reactions. It is also a toxic and carcinogenic substance, which requires careful handling and storage.

Key Applications of Ethylene Oxide

Ethylene oxide is used in a wide range of applications, including the production of detergents, solvents, plastics, and textiles. Here are some of the key applications of ethylene oxide:

1. Production of Ethylene Glycol

Ethylene glycol is one of the most important derivatives of ethylene oxide. It is used as a raw material in the production of polyester fibers, resins, and antifreeze. The demand for ethylene glycol is closely linked to the growth of the textile and automotive industries. As the global population continues to grow, the demand for polyester fibers and automotive antifreeze is expected to increase, driving the demand for ethylene oxide.

2. Production of Non-Ionic Surfactants

Non-ionic surfactants are widely used in the production of detergents, personal care products, and industrial cleaners. Ethylene oxide is used as a raw material in the production of non-ionic surfactants, which are known for their excellent cleaning properties and low toxicity. 4. Sterilization of Medical Devices

Ethylene oxide is widely used in the sterilization of medical devices, such as syringes, catheters, and surgical instruments. It is a highly effective sterilant that can penetrate deep into the pores of medical devices, killing bacteria, viruses, and fungi.
